1. 程式人生 > >安裝jdk6遇到的問題

安裝jdk6遇到的問題

首先我先說下背景是先安裝了jdk6之後,刪除了jre目錄,第二次又重新安裝,裝上就報錯,又聽網上的把登錄檔javasoft整個刪除。完蛋,後面一直Java -version檢測不出來執行環境。

Error opening registry key'software\Javasoft\Java Runtime Environment'
Error: could not find java.dll
Error: could not find Java 2 Runtime Environment'

解決方案:

1、首先先確認登錄檔是否正確。

win鍵 + r  -> 輸入“regedit”命令回車 -> 找到[HKEY_LOCAL_MACHINE\SOFTWARE\JavaSoft\Java   Runtime   Environment],沒有就手動新增,或者多了一個就刪掉一個,或者是中文版的就改成英文的,或者C盤中Windows\System32和Windows\SysWOW64資料夾下的java.exe, javaw.exe and javaws.exe檔案刪掉即可。

2、再檢查環境是否對,win + r  ->  輸入cmd命令回車  -> 輸入echo %path%檢視是否檢測到你配置的jdk環境的那個目錄,將你的最新安裝目錄提前,不然會被系統自帶的或者以前安裝的替換,重新安裝的時候還是替換不了。

3、最好重啟系統,重新安裝jdk,會再次詢問你的jre安裝路徑,最後查詢java -version是沒有問題的。